Saints Still Paying For BountyGate?!?

Can't help but wonder if those two (2) second round picks taken by Goodell as punishment for the bounty contrived bullschinski would be making a difference these past three seasons...

Re: Saints Still Paying For BountyGate?!?

Jamie Collins,Kiko Alonso, John Bostic and Kevin Minter all selected between forfeited pick and end of second round in 2013.

Take a pick, and plug it in anywhere you like: OL, CB, LB, WR, pass rusher.

Definitely would have made a difference. Even if one of the lost picks was presumed a bust, ONE of those picks would have made a difference SOMEWHERE in what we're seeing now. Or they could have made the whole Saints draft board shake out and fall a different way, at multiple positions, like a ripple effect in the later rounds.

I also think there may be possible lurking issues with Payton's exile and return to coaching, which I have not been able to really nail down or put my finger on....seems like Payton sure came back loaded for bear and on fire, for those first 5-6 games of last year, didn't he?....since then? Take away that early 5 win cushion start from last year, and the second half of last season starts to look a lot like the start of this season, which suddenly starts to look a little bit like.... 2012.
